The UK's Energy Shift: Why Batteries Are Non-Negotiable
It's a blustery Tuesday in Manchester, wind turbines spin at full tilt, yet the grid pays you to consume electricity. Sounds surreal? In 2023 alone, UK wind farms were paid £215 million to switch off due to grid constraints (National Grid ESO data). That's where battery storage companies UK step in – transforming waste into value. With Europe targeting 45% renewable energy by 2030, storing excess generation isn't optional; it's existential. The UK battery storage market is exploding, projected to grow from 1.9GW in 2023 to 8.6GW by 2026 (Solar Media Ltd). Why this urgency? Three irrefutable drivers:
- ⚡️ Price volatility: UK wholesale electricity prices swung 300% within single days in 2023
- 🌬️ Renewable curtailment: Enough wind energy to power 1.2 million homes wasted annually
- 🔌 Grid stress: Ageing infrastructure struggles with EV charging surges
How UK Battery Storage Companies Turn Sunlight into 24/7 Power
Image: Real-time monitoring in UK battery storage facilities (Source: Pexels)
Ever wonder how your solar panels power your kettle at midnight? UK battery storage companies deploy sophisticated three-phase systems:
| Phase | Technology | UK Adoption Rate |
|---|---|---|
| Capture | DC-coupled lithium-ion | 87% market share |
| Convert | Bidirectional inverters | >95% efficiency |
| Control | AI-driven EMS platforms | 50% cost reduction since 2020 |
Take SolarEdge's UK installations: their DC-optimized systems yield 3% more harvest compared to AC-coupled alternatives. But the real magic happens in software. Advanced energy management systems (EMS) predict electricity prices using machine learning - storing when prices dip below £50/MWh and discharging when they surge past £200. This isn't future tech - it's operational today from Cornwall to Scotland.

Case Study: Harmony Energy's Pillswood Project - A Grid Game Changer
Let's get concrete. In November 2022, Harmony Energy launched Europe's largest battery storage facility near Hull - a 198MWh Tesla Megapack installation. The results? Within 3 months of operation:
- 🔋 Stabilized frequency for 500,000+ homes during generation drops
- 💷 Generated £2.7 million in grid balancing revenues quarterly
- 📉 Reduced local constraint costs by 42% (Northern Powergrid data)
How? The facility responds in 0.2 seconds to grid fluctuations - 60x faster than thermal plants. During Storm Otto in 2023, it absorbed 140MW of excess wind power in under a minute, preventing blackouts. This project demonstrates why UK storage companies are exporting expertise globally - with Harmony now developing French and German sites using the same model.
Beyond Lithium: Future Tech in the UK Storage Pipeline
Image: Next-gen battery R&D in UK facilities (Source: Pexels)
While lithium dominates today, UK innovators are betting big on disruptive technologies:
- Flow Batteries: Invinity's 10MWh vanadium system at Oxford University provides 8-hour storage - perfect for winter nights
- Gravity Storage: Gravitricity's Edinburgh prototype uses abandoned mineshafts - offering 50-year lifespans
- Solid-State: Ilika's £12 million facility near Southampton aims for 500Wh/kg density by 2025
The UK's secret weapon? Its university ecosystem. Imperial College London's Energy Futures Lab recently demonstrated zinc-air batteries at £60/kWh - half current lithium costs. As these scale, we'll see storage durations extend from hours to days, fundamentally reshaping energy economics.
How to Select Your UK Battery Storage Partner: 4 Critical Factors
Having advised hundreds of clients, I recommend evaluating companies through this lens:
- Proven UK Grid Compliance: Must meet NGESO's DC2 and OC5 standards
- Performance Guarantees: Look for ≥95% round-trip efficiency warranties
- Revenue Stacking Capability: Can systems participate in >3 market streams?
- Cycling Endurance: 10,000+ cycle ratings for 20-year viability
Beware "phantom cycling" - where cheaper systems lose capacity after 2,000 cycles. Top-tier UK providers like Balance Power offer annual degradation reports with liquidated damages clauses. Always demand third-party performance validation – it's your insurance policy against hype.
